v2.5.0: fixed cases where upgrade window change causes a crash
This commit is contained in:
@@ -82,7 +82,7 @@ public class WndUpgrade extends Window {
|
|||||||
int quantity = upgrader.quantity();
|
int quantity = upgrader.quantity();
|
||||||
Item moreUpgradeItem = Dungeon.hero.belongings.getItem(upgrader.getClass());
|
Item moreUpgradeItem = Dungeon.hero.belongings.getItem(upgrader.getClass());
|
||||||
|
|
||||||
if (moreUpgradeItem != upgrader){
|
if (moreUpgradeItem != null && moreUpgradeItem != upgrader){
|
||||||
quantity += moreUpgradeItem.quantity();
|
quantity += moreUpgradeItem.quantity();
|
||||||
}
|
}
|
||||||
|
|
||||||
|
|||||||
Reference in New Issue
Block a user